How to prepare for a job interview at Full Circle Hospitality
✨Know Your Ingredients
Make sure you’re well-versed in the fresh, local, and seasonal ingredients that the pub uses. Be ready to discuss your favourite dishes and how you would incorporate these ingredients into your cooking.
✨Showcase Your Passion
During the interview, let your passion for cooking shine through. Share stories about your culinary journey and what excites you about working in a quality-led kitchen. This will help you connect with the interviewers.
✨Demonstrate Team Spirit
As a Chef de Partie, teamwork is crucial. Be prepared to talk about your experience working in a kitchen team and how you handle challenges. Highlight any instances where you’ve supported your colleagues or contributed to a positive kitchen environment.
✨Ask Thoughtful Questions
Prepare some insightful questions about the pub’s menu, kitchen culture, or sourcing of ingredients. This shows that you’re genuinely interested in the role and helps you assess if it’s the right fit for you.
